Typhoon "White Dolphin" is currently a distant threat to Taiwan, situated approximately 4,700 kilometers away and tracking generally northwest. However, its ultimate trajectory remains uncertain, with key developments expected around Thursday, August 6th, when the typhoon is forecast to be near the waters of Okinawa.
The strength and change of the Pacific high pressure system will become the key to influencing the subsequent path.
At that juncture, the strength and evolution of the Pacific high-pressure system will be the critical determinant of White Dolphin's path. According to the weather fan page "Taiwan Typhoon Forum | Weather Express," if the high-pressure system remains strong, it could block the typhoon's westward movement, potentially causing it to turn northward towards South Korea or Japan's Kyushu region. Conversely, a weaker high-pressure system might allow the typhoon to continue on a more westerly course.
Forecasters emphasize that the possibility of White Dolphin moving closer to Taiwan cannot be entirely dismissed at this stage. The uncertainty surrounding its path and intensity is expected to persist until mid-to-late next week, when a clearer picture should emerge. The typhoon's strength will also be influenced by its latitude; a more northerly track could lead it into cooler ocean waters, diminishing its power, while a lower-latitude path would allow it to maintain its strength for longer by drawing on warmer waters.
